HNIC:

Blue Jackets did inquire on acquiring Stone, Duchene, AND Dzingel but price was a little to rich for them
BJs might be do something else by monday, they have a ton of cap room

there is a sense that the Sens would take another crack at re-signing Stone after trading Dzingel

Kypreos says the market is drying up for Stone because ask is too high
would like mirror Duchene deal but problem is the prospects in that deal are maybe B and Cs, but with Stone asking for grade A prospects-guys that can play away
Winnipeg is at the top, followed closely by Calgary, with Nashville and Boston looking in
sens hoping the market resets by monday

looks like the Leafs will be quiet at the deadline
prices are higher than leafs willing to pay
maybe a small deal if anythings

Hayes is plan B for those who miss out on Stone including the Jets
Jets want Hayes on the 2nd line and move Little to the Wing.
price is a 1st and maybe a prospect who isn't NHL ready - Kypreos speculates Logan Stanley from the Jets
Nashville would also look at Hayes

Eric Staal doesn't want to be traded, cannot prevent it. 10 team no trade list.
However, teams are saying that if he really doesn't want to be moved they are not going to trade for him

Pens tried to re-acquire Hagelin, but the salary retention rules prevented them for doing so.
One of the reasons he ended up in WSH

Market expected to heat up for Simmonds - Friedman says SJS, CGY, and Winnipeg will make pushes for him.
